Understanding Professional Tree Care Services

Professional tree care, often referred to as arboriculture, encompasses a range of specialized services designed to ensure the longevity, safety, and aesthetic appeal of your trees. This is more than just occasional pruning; it’s about understanding tree biology, identifying potential issues, and implementing proactive solutions.

Common Tree Care Services Offered

Local tree care experts, the kind we connect you with, typically offer a comprehensive suite of services. These are tailored to the specific needs of trees, taking into account their species, age, and environment. For homeowners in Burlington, with its mix of historic homes and newer developments, understanding these services is key.

  • Tree Pruning and Trimming: This involves the selective removal of branches to improve tree structure, remove dead or diseased wood, enhance air circulation, and reduce the risk of storm damage. Professionals use specific techniques to make cuts that promote healthy regrowth and minimize stress on the tree.
  • Tree Removal: When a tree becomes a hazard, is diseased beyond recovery, or is simply in the way of necessary construction, professional removal is crucial. This is a complex process that requires expertise to ensure safety for people and property.
  • Tree Health Assessment and Diagnosis: Arborists can identify and treat common pests and diseases affecting trees in the Northeast, such as those commonly found in areas like Middlesex County. They assess overall tree vitality and recommend treatments.
  • Stump Grinding: After a tree is removed, the remaining stump can be an eyesore and a tripping hazard. Professional stump grinding reduces the stump to wood chips, allowing for easy removal.
  • Planting and Transplanting: Choosing the right tree for your Burlington landscape and planting it correctly is essential for its long-term survival. Professionals can advise on species suitable for the New England climate and perform proper planting or transplanting.

Are there specific tree diseases common in Burlington or the wider Massachusetts climate that I should be aware of?

Yes, trees in Massachusetts, including those in Burlington, can be susceptible to various pests and diseases. Common concerns include issues like Dutch elm disease, emerald ash borer (though less prevalent in some areas now, vigilance is still key), gypsy moth infestations, and various fungal diseases affecting oaks and maples. Local arborists are well-versed in identifying and treating these regional threats.
